Picked up my Black on Black 2007 RX8 Monday, Hit by a drunk driver Same Day (Pics)

I just picked up my 2007 RX8 on Monday
A drunk driver hit me that same monday.
I couldnt believe it. after about 8 months researching which car to get, and then this.
The guy begged and pleaded not to call the police!
Then he left the scene of the crime, i had to chase him and drag him back to the accident!

Sucks.
i wish the insurance company would total the car, but they said it didnt have any frame damage, and the airbags didnt deploy.
about $8000 + in damages. Oh, and the guy didnt have insurance!

Do you think i will have problems with the rotary engine after a crash like this?

it might not be a total.

if it was a used car, not much you can do. If it was new, you may be able to convince them to buy you a new one. They might be willing to do it if they think they will be able to sue him. Either way push them for it. Thats what you pay insurance for, and if you have uninsured motorist coverage (hopefully) you should be covered for at least 25k (50 for the expensive vs.).
Push for it, and you probably will get it.
